Falcons sign OL Newberry

06/15/2009 - Flowery Branch, GA (Sportsbook Betting Lines) - The Atlanta Falcons signed free agent offensive lineman Jeremy Newberry on Monday. Terms of the deal were not released.

The 6-foot-5, 315-pounder appeared in all 16 games for San Diego last season after spending the 2007 season with Oakland and starting each of the 14 games in which he played.

A 12-year NFL veteran and two-time Pro Bowl selection, Newberry began his career in San Francisco and spent nine years with the 49ers. He was a second- round selection (58th overall) by the club in 1998 and started every game in which he appeared from 1999-2007, spending time at both the guard and tackle positions in addition to his primary duties as a center.

However, he missed the entire 2006 season with a knee injury before signing with Oakland the following year.
